Small farmers borrow for capital from large farmers, traders or:

AThe stock markets
BInsurance companies
CVillage moneylenders
DForeign banks abroad
Answer & Solution
Correct answer: C. Village moneylenders
1. Small farmers have no surplus to save. 2. They turn to local lenders. 3. Moneylenders charge very high interest. _Source: NCERT Class 9 Economics, Chapter 1, The Story of Village Palampur._
